The Year 7 Team is led by the Head of Year 7, who is supported by the Year 7 Pastoral Manager. Strategic leadership is provided by Mrs Perry - Assistant Headteacher - Head of Lower School.
These colleagues are specialists in supporting our youngest students through transition, and during their first year at Wolfreton and as such, the Head of Year Year 7 and Pastoral Manager remain in this role each year.
The Year 7 Form Tutors are the teachers who meet students every morning at Roll Call and who lead them in Form Time. Where possible, tutors move up through the school with their Tutor Group.

Parents Evenings
Meet the Tutor: In the Autumn Term, there is an opportunity for Year 7 families to attend a ‘Meet the Tutor’ evening. This is a pastoral evening rather than an academic evening, providing the opportunity to hear how your child has settled in and to share any new information you wish.
Progress Evening: The Year 7 Progress Evening takes place in the spring term. A letter will be sent to families inviting parents to book appointments through our online booking system. Dates can be found in the school calendar.
Reports
Two progress data reports are published each year. One in the spring term and one in the summer term. Dates can be found in the school calendar.
